IP address
Must correspond to the customer’s network requirements. See 
MeetingPlace Audio Server 5.2 Installation Planning Guide 
worksheet 3-3.
Ethernet address
The Media Access Control (MAC) address of the server. It 
corresponds to the MAC hardware address that uniquely identifies 
each node of a network. During setup the “getether” command 
produced this value.
NTP server
This IP address designates the Network Time Protocol (NTP) 
server on the customer’s LAN. It allows MeetingPlace to 
synchronize its clock with the network time server.
Site subnet mask
A bit mask used to determine what subnet an IP address belongs 
to. This should be specified by the customer’s network 
administrator. See MeetingPlace Audio Server 5.2 Installation 
Planning Guide
 worksheet 3-3.
Site broadcast 
address
Address used to broadcast packets on the LAN segment. See 
MeetingPlace Audio Server 5.2 Installation Planning Guide 
worksheet 3-3.
Site default 
gateway
Address of the gateway that accepts and routes information to 
other networks. See MeetingPlace Audio Server 5.2 Installation 
Planning Guide
 worksheet 3-3.
Route daemon
Yes or No. Specifies if the MeetingPlace route daemon should be 
enabled or disabled.
